Motorola Thinkphone is a Complete Business Phone available for $699

Updated On: October 6, 2024 by Selva Ganesh Leave a Comment

In today’s modern world, mobile phones have become necessary for individuals and businesses. Businesses increasingly seek mobile devices to help employees work more efficiently and effectively. The Motorola ThinkPhone is one such device explicitly aimed at enterprises, offering productivity features that can work with ThinkPad laptops. In this article, we will explore the features and capabilities of the Motorola ThinkPhone and why it is an excellent choice for businesses at the rate of $699.
Motorola Thinkphone Thinkshield Protection

Motorola Thinkphone available for $699

The Lenovo ThinkPhone by Motorola is a complete business phone with features designed to help employees work more efficiently. Starting today, it is available in the US for $699 and is aimed at enterprise customers. The phone will be available unlocked via Motorola.com from April 28th, 2023. While the price may seem high, it offers a lot of value for businesses that need a reliable and secure mobile device for their employees.

Design and Build Quality

Motorola Thinkphone IP Rating

The ThinkPhone has a premium Design and Build quality, with an aluminum frame and Gorilla Glass on the front panel. The back panel is made of Lenovo’s signature textured aramid fiber, which gives it a softer touch. The device is also IP68 rated for vital dust and water resistance and is MIL-STD-810H compliant, which means it can withstand falls and extreme conditions.

Security

The Motorola ThinkPhone is perfect with security in mind. ThinkShield secures the device for mobile, which offers 360° protection. It includes AI-based defense systems, government-grade certifications, trusted suppliers, vetted manufacturing processes, and a dedicated incident-response team. This means that your business data and mobile platforms are always protected.

Zero-Touch Enrollment

You can deploy the ThinkPhone right out of the box with zero-touch enrollment. This means businesses can easily manage their entire fleet from a single location and create a customized experience for their organization.

App Streaming

Motorola Thinkphone App Streaming

With the ThinkPhone, businesses can make their mobile experience part of their desktop experience. They can open mobile apps directly on their PC for easy platform integration. This feature is ideal for businesses that use many mobile apps and want to work seamlessly between mobile devices and PCs.

File Drop

Motorola Thinkphone File Drop

Transferring files between the ThinkPhone and your PC is as simple as dragging and dropping. This makes sharing files between devices easily without complicated software or cloud services.

Advanced Webcam

Motorola Thinkphone Advanced Webcam

The ThinkPhone has an AI-informed, movement-tracking camera to help employees stay front and center and look sharp on video calls. This is an excellent feature for businesses that use video conferencing daily.

Unified Notifications

Motorola Thinkphone Unified Notifications

Phone notifications appear instantly in the Windows Action Center, so employees can answer calls or reply to messages from their PC. This feature is ideal for businesses that want to stay connected and responsive to their customers at all times.

Battery Life

Motorola Thinkphone Charging

The ThinkPhone has a universal 68W TurboPower charger that can charge any device that accepts USB-C, including ThinkPad laptops. The device offers over 36 hours of battery life on a full charge or a full day’s work in just 15 minutes. This means employees can work without worrying about their battery life running out.

Specifications

Display

The ThinkPhone has a large 6.6-inch 1080p OLED display with up to 144Hz refresh rate. This makes it ideal for viewing documents, spreadsheets, and presentations on the go. The display is also bright and vibrant, making it easy to use in any lighting condition. The screen comes with the protection of Corning Gorilla Glass Victus, ensuring durability and toughness.

Processor, RAM, and Software

Running on the latest Android 13 operating system, the ThinkPhone boasts an impressive camera setup. Under the hood, it comes with a high-performance Octa Core Snapdragon 8+ Gen 1 Plus 4nm Mobile Platform, clocking up to 3.2GHz, with Adreno 730 GPU for smooth graphics performance. It has 8GB/12GB of LPDDR5 RAM and 128GB/256GB/512GB of UFS 3.1 storage.

Camera

It features a 50MP primary rear camera with f/1.8 aperture, OIS, and LED flash. It also has a 13MP ultra-wide camera with f/2.2 aperture and a 2MP depth sensor with f/2.4 aperture. The rear camera can shoot 8K videos at 30fps and 4K HDR+ videos. On the front, it has a 32MP selfie camera with f/2.45 aperture.

Build

The ThinkPhone has USB Type-C audio, stereo speakers, and Dolby Atmos for an immersive audio experience. It also features an in-display fingerprint sensor and a unique red key. The phone has a slim profile, measuring 158.76 x 74.38 x 8.26mm, and weighs 188.5g. It is MIL-STD-810H compliant and has an IP68 dust and water resistance rating.

Connectivity

Regarding connectivity, the ThinkPhone supports 5G SA/NSA, dual 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 6E, MU-MIMO, Bluetooth 5.2, GPS/GLONASS/Beidou, QZSS(L1+L5), 2 x USB Type-C, and NFC. It has a 5000mAh battery supports 68W wired fast charging and 15W wireless charging.

Wrap Up

Overall, the Motorola ThinkPhone is an impressive business phone with a suite of productivity features. Although it’s only available to enterprise customers initially, it will become open to the public soon. The device’s IP68 rating and MIL-STD-810H compliance make it a sturdy and durable choice, while the ThinkShield for mobile security system protects your business data. With features like app streaming, file drop, advanced webcam, and universal charging, the ThinkPhone is a complete package that can integrate seamlessly with your existing IT setup.
